Action research refers to a wide variety of evaluative, investigative and analytical research methods designed to diagnose problems and help educators develop practical solutions to address them quickly and efficiently. Action research is broken down up into 4 stages that encompasses 9 stages. The four stages are planning, acting, developing and reflection.
